                        ‘‘Twas a hot azz/humid day in the garage. Spent the day finishing these custom panels I’ve slowly been making since the fall. I haven’t touched them in a month or so but decided to try and get them finished. The hardest part of this whole thing was figuring out how to correctly position the door handles/speaker holes, and the pull strap. I used OEM Porsche pull straps for a very nice clean look and decided unlike all the other panels on the market to lower it. I wanted to inner door to show the purple on top like the Lotus Exige. I felt this looks a lot cleaner for some reason. I wrapped the one in alcantara suede but ran out of material for the next one and probably will finish tomorrow. Overall very happy with how these ended up turning out. The interior is getting closer and closer everyday. I also ordered a new cup holder idea from BMW Milwaukee North today. Plan to use some Z3 trays. Will update once they come in early next week. 
                         

                        (I don’t have the door handle in yet or the lower speaker. I’m waiting on a new chrome lux package handle as I broke mine somehow. (The lux are chrome. Should match the stainless hardware I mounted the panels with nicely))
